Output 5b60266360657751e07bbe29eac2c8cad53e0dfa5cba6983f8e5ea6bb0b72ce7:10

value
669306
script pubkey
OP_0 OP_PUSHBYTES_20 efd175bfd23db1abe2a4f85ded2962cb96089920
address
bc1qalght07j8kc6hc4ylpw762tzewtq3xfqjlflhx
transaction
5b60266360657751e07bbe29eac2c8cad53e0dfa5cba6983f8e5ea6bb0b72ce7